Summary
Enables ribosome binding activity. Predicted to be involved in intracellular protein transport and ubiquitin-dependent ERAD pathway. Predicted to act upstream of or within protein transport. Located in endoplasmic reticulum quality control compartment. Orthologous to human SEC61B (SEC61 translocon subunit beta). [provided by Alliance of Genome Resources, Apr 2022]
